PER CURIAM.
Petitioner seeks review of a decision of the Circuit Court of the Tenth Judicial Circuit, in and for Polk County, which affirmed a judgment and sentence of the County Court of Polk County. Petitioner was found guilty of loitering and prowling in violation of section 856.021, Florida Statutes (1981).
